1. Layer Your Textiles
Layering textiles is a core principle of creating a Hygge home. Use different fabrics like cotton, wool, and linen to add depth. Consider placing a soft throw blanket on your sofa and layering it over decorative cushions. This approach adds warmth and comfort, inviting you to snuggle up. A simple tip is to mix patterns and colors that complement each other for a cozy yet stylish look.
Helpful Styling Tips
- Choose a color palette of soft neutrals with pops of warm colors.
- Incorporate various textures like knitted throws and smooth silk.
- Use cushions of different sizes for added interest.
2. Add Warm Lighting
Warm lighting plays a significant role in making your space feel inviting. Use table lamps, fairy lights, and candles to create a soft glow throughout your home. These light sources help to create a relaxing ambiance, perfect for unwinding. A helpful tip is to use dimmers to adjust the brightness according to your mood.
Helpful Styling Tips
- Opt for warm white bulbs to enhance the cozy feel.
- Place candles in groups for an inviting display.
- Use string lights in unexpected places, like along shelves.
3. Incorporate Natural Elements
Bringing nature indoors is essential for a Hygge home. Use wooden furniture, stone accents, or plants to create a calming environment. Natural elements add warmth and a touch of tranquility. A simple tip is to choose low-maintenance plants, like succulents or snake plants, for easy care.
Helpful Styling Tips
- Choose wooden furniture with a warm finish.
- Incorporate indoor plants for a fresh touch.
- Use stone or ceramic pots to enhance the natural vibe.
4. Create Cozy Nooks
Designing cozy nooks in your home invites relaxation. Consider a corner with a comfortable chair, a soft blanket, and a small bookshelf. These spaces encourage you to unwind with a good book or a cup of tea. A helpful tip is to place a small side table nearby for easy access to your drink or snacks.
Helpful Styling Tips
- Use a soft rug to define the space.
- Add a small lamp for reading light.
- Decorate with personal items like photos or art.
5. Use Soft Color Palettes
Soft, muted color palettes enhance the tranquility of a Hygge home. Shades of beige, soft grey, and pastel tones can create a serene environment. These colors help to calm the mind and promote relaxation. A simple tip is to incorporate accent colors through pillows or artwork for a gentle pop.
